About this ebook

Discover the vibrant world where gardening meets cooking with ""Edible Flowers Cultivation,"" a guide showcasing how to grow and use edible flowers. These blossoms offer more than just beauty; they're a sustainable way to enhance your diet with unique flavors and nutritional benefits. The book explores the art of cultivating these floral treasures, revealing historical uses and modern scientific insights.

Learn about selecting the right flowers for your garden based on climate and soil, and discover how to incorporate them into diverse recipes, from simple salads to innovative culinary creations. Edible flowers aren't just a garnish; they're a source of v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. This book provides practical advice on integrating these plants into everyday life, advancing sustainable gardening and healthy eating.

The book progresses logically, starting with an introduction to edible flowers and then moving into cultivation techniques. It emphasizes culinary applications and advocates for widespread adoption. ""Edible Flowers Cultivation"" bridges the gap between horticulture, nutrition, and gastronomy, making it a valuable resource for gardeners, cooks, and health-conscious individuals alike.
